Listen now Ben has worked in the London property market for approaching two decades, initially as an agent at two of London's most successful estate agencies. Upon leaving property sales Ben set up Knight James and now runs the business day to day. He has an extensive knowledge of residential property and construction, having completed in excess of 50 developments and refurbishments. He is especially interested in the more technical aspects of the industry and really has a passion for anything property related. Over the years Ben has built up a significant network of contacts, across North, Central and West London, whom he uses to source acquisitions at significantly below market value.

Dane Bailey

Job Titles:
  • Interior Designer
With over 20 years of experience designing high end luxury interiors for hotels and residences around the world, Dane brings a unique perspective to each project drawing from his vast knowledge of working across multiple continents. Dane was the former Design Director at De la Torre Design in New York and previously led project teams at David Collins Studio & Anouska Hempel Design in London. He has a wealth of experience working with developers, hoteliers, architects and private clients in delivering tailored and unique designs at the highest level.

Nan Atichatpong

Job Titles:
  • Architect
Nan is our Partner Architect and whilst not working solely for Knight James, he works in close collaboration with us on all projects. Nan graduated with a First Class MA in Architecture from the University of Cambridge. He joined Zaha Hadid Architects in London before joining Lehrer McGovern Bovis in New York City as Assistant Design Manager. Nan returned to the UK to complete his Diploma in Architecture at Cambridge, from which he graduated with Distinction in 2001. He joined Eric Parry Architects and worked there for seven years and became a Project Architect on the award-winning renovation at St Martin-in-the-Fields. Upon completing St Martin's, Nan formed SolidVoid Architects with two colleagues and immediately won a competition for a temporary exhibition in London for the City of Madrid. Nan went on to found design-NA architects in 2010 as a sole practitioner. The practice has completed a number of projects in the UK and is working on a number of new-build residential and commercial projects both in the UK and internationally.
